About Alexa Rowek

Alexa Rowek is a seasoned leadership coach with a strong foundation in special education and neurodiversity support. As Director of Content and Coaching, School Leadership at Leading Educators, Alexa equips principals and leadership teams to lead effective, high-impact instruction that serves all students. She designs and facilitates coaching academy for all members of the Detroit Public Schools Community District's Curriculum and Instruction team.

Over nearly 3 years at Leading Educators, Alexa has consistently supported school leaders in strengthening their instructional leadership practices to drive meaningful improvements in teaching and learning.

Before joining Leading Educators, Alexa served as the Achievement Director of Special Education at KIPP, NJ for over 15 years. Her journey began as a Special Education teacher, evolving into school leadership and system-level coaching.

Alexa holds an M.Ed in Special Education from Pace University and received a post-masters certification as a Learning Disabilities Teacher Consultant (LDT-C) from William Paterson University. She earned a B.A. in Psychology from Dickinson College with a focus on studying the brain. Her specialized training helps her understand the interconnectedness of brain function and learning.

When not working, Alexa is passionate about being a mom to her two children, taking family vacations, and reading. She brings a deep belief in the power of relationships and humor to spark lasting change, both in schools and at home.
